First things first, what exactly are trading fees? Simply put, trading fees are charges that are incurred for each transaction you make on a cryptocurrency exchange. These fees can vary depending on the platform you’re using and the specific services you’re utilizing.
On Celsius, trading fees are structured to be transparent and competitive. This means that when you buy, sell, or trade cryptocurrencies on the platform, you’ll know exactly how much you’re paying in fees, allowing you to factor that into your overall investment strategy.
Celsius charges a trading fee of 1% on transactions involving cryptocurrencies. While this may seem standard, it’s crucial to understand the impact this fee can have on your profits or losses. For instance, if you buy $1,000 worth of Bitcoin on Celsius, you would pay a $10 trading fee, which is 1% of the total transaction amount.
When it comes to trading fees, every dollar counts, especially when you’re dealing with significant investment amounts. Being aware of these fees can help you plan your trades more effectively and improve your overall trading performance.
In addition to trading fees, it’s also essential to consider other costs that may be involved in using Celsius or any other cryptocurrency platform. These can include network fees, withdrawal fees, and any additional charges for specific services or features.
